Winemaker Ceremonial Hood Copper Harvest Festival - Wine Late 18th

Large winegrower's hood, in embossed copper, used at the head of the procession during the harvest festival at the end of the harvest.
Richly decorated, in the upper part, two winegrowers carry an oversized cluster, on either side of this scene a sun.
On the hood itself, three floors, separated by a yellow leather belt, there is an eagle whose outstretched wings overhang coats of arms medallions bordered by large foliage then a frieze of bunches of grapes and on the lower level a frieze of leaves. On the back, 4 rings made it possible to pass the leather carrying straps.
Object of curiosity, which can integrate a collection built around the vine and wine.
